1. Bodyweight Circuit

Warm-Up (5 minutes):

  • Jumping Jacks: 1 minute
  • Arm Circles: 1 minute
  • High Knees: 1 minute
  • Bodyweight Squats: 1 minute
  • Dynamic Stretches: 1 minute

Workout: | Exercise | Reps | Sets | Rest | Form Cue | Modification | |-------------------------|-------------|----------|------------------|--------------------------------------------|----------------------------------| | Push-Ups | 10-15 reps |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Keep elbows at a 45-degree angle | Knee Push-Ups | | Bodyweight Squats | 15-20 reps |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Sit back as if in a chair | Reduce depth to half squats | | Plank | 30 seconds |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Keep body in a straight line | Drop to knees | | Lunges | 10 reps per leg |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Step forward and lower until knee is at 90 degrees | Step back for reverse lunges | | Burpees | 8-10 reps |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Land softly and keep core tight | Step back instead of jump |

Cool-Down (3-5 minutes):

  • Forward Bend: 1 minute
  • Child’s Pose: 1 minute
  • Seated Hamstring Stretch: 1 minute

Complete in: 25-30 minutes

2. Dumbbell Full Body Blast

Warm-Up (5 minutes):

  • Arm Swings: 1 minute
  • Leg Swings: 1 minute
  • Torso Twists: 1 minute
  • Side Lunges: 1 minute
  • Light Jog in Place: 1 minute

Workout: | Exercise | Reps | Sets | Rest | Form Cue | Modification | |-------------------------|-------------|----------|------------------|--------------------------------------------|----------------------------------| | Dumbbell Deadlifts | 12 reps |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Keep back flat and hinge at the hips | Use lighter weights | | Dumbbell Shoulder Press | 10-12 reps |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Press overhead with elbows slightly in | Seated position | | Dumbbell Rows | 12 reps per side |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Keep back straight and pull dumbbell to hip| Use a bench for support | | Goblet Squats | 12-15 reps |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Hold dumbbell close to chest | Bodyweight squats | | Russian Twists | 15 reps per side |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Keep core tight and twist from the waist | Keep feet on the ground |

Cool-Down (3-5 minutes):

  • Shoulder Stretch: 1 minute
  • Quad Stretch: 1 minute
  • Cat-Cow Stretch: 1 minute

Complete in: 25-30 minutes

3. HIIT Full Body Workout

Warm-Up (5 minutes):

  • Skaters: 1 minute
  • Arm Circles: 1 minute
  • High Knees: 1 minute
  • Butt Kicks: 1 minute
  • Dynamic Lunges: 1 minute

Workout: | Exercise | Duration | Sets | Rest | Form Cue | Modification | |-------------------------|-------------|----------|------------------|--------------------------------------------|----------------------------------| | Jump Squats | 30 seconds | 4 sets | 30 seconds | Land softly and keep knees behind toes | Bodyweight squats | | Mountain Climbers | 30 seconds | 4 sets | 30 seconds | Drive knees to chest quickly | Slow down for a march | | Plank Jacks | 30 seconds | 4 sets | 30 seconds | Keep core tight and jump feet wide | Step out instead of jump | | Burpees | 30 seconds | 4 sets | 30 seconds | Keep your back straight on the jump | Step back instead of jump | | Tuck Jumps | 30 seconds | 4 sets | 30 seconds | Bring knees to chest during jump | High knees instead of tuck jumps |

Cool-Down (3-5 minutes):

  • Forward Bend: 1 minute
  • Cobra Stretch: 1 minute
  • Seated Forward Fold: 1 minute

Complete in: 20-25 minutes

4. Resistance Band Full Body Workout

Warm-Up (5 minutes):

  • Arm Crosses: 1 minute
  • Leg Swings: 1 minute
  • Hip Circles: 1 minute
  • Walking Lunges: 1 minute
  • Torso Twists: 1 minute

Workout: | Exercise | Reps | Sets | Rest | Form Cue | Modification | |-------------------------|-------------|----------|------------------|--------------------------------------------|----------------------------------| | Resistance Band Squats | 12-15 reps |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Sit back and press against band tension | Remove band | | Band Chest Press | 10-12 reps |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Keep elbows slightly bent while pressing | Seated position | | Band Rows | 12 reps |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Pull band towards your hips with control | Use lighter tension | | Band Glute Bridges | 15 reps |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Squeeze glutes at the top | Bodyweight bridges | | Band Overhead Press | 10-12 reps | 3 sets | 45 seconds | Keep core tight and press overhead | Seated position |

Cool-Down (3-5 minutes):

  • Seated Hamstring Stretch: 1 minute
  • Butterfly Stretch: 1 minute
  • Child’s Pose: 1 minute

Complete in: 25-30 minutes

5. Tabata Full Body Workout

Warm-Up (5 minutes):

  • Jumping Jacks: 1 minute
  • Arm Circles: 1 minute
  • High Knees: 1 minute
  • Butt Kicks: 1 minute
  • Dynamic Lunges: 1 minute

Workout: | Exercise | Duration | Sets | Rest | Form Cue | Modification | |-------------------------|-------------|----------|------------------|--------------------------------------------|----------------------------------| | Push-Ups | 20 seconds | 8 sets | 10 seconds | Keep body in a straight line | Knee Push-Ups | | Bodyweight Squats | 20 seconds | 8 sets | 10 seconds | Keep chest up and weight in the heels | Reduce depth to half squats | | Plank | 20 seconds | 8 sets | 10 seconds | Keep hips level and core tight | Drop to knees | | Jumping Lunges | 20 seconds | 8 sets | 10 seconds | Land softly and keep knees behind toes | Reverse Lunges | | Burpees | 20 seconds | 8 sets | 10 seconds | Keep your back straight on the jump | Step back instead of jump |

Cool-Down (3-5 minutes):

  • Forward Bend: 1 minute
  • Cobra Stretch: 1 minute
  • Seated Forward Fold: 1 minute

Complete in: 20-25 minutes
